Define Noun

A noun is a word used to identify any of a class of people, places, or things. Nouns can be singular or plural and can also be categorized into different types based on their function and purpose in a sentence. They are essential building blocks of language and are used in every sentence to provide clarity and meaning.

Common nouns are general names for people, places, or things, such as ‘dog,’ ‘city,’ or ‘book.’ Proper nouns, on the other hand, are specific names for people, places, or things, such as ‘John,’ ‘Paris,’ or ‘The Great Gatsby.’ Abstract nouns represent ideas, concepts, or qualities, like ‘love,’ ‘peace,’ or ‘happiness.’

Concrete nouns, on the other hand, represent physical objects that can be perceived by the senses, such as ‘table,’ ‘car,’ or ‘apple.’ Collective nouns refer to groups of people or things, such as ‘team,’ ‘herd,’ or ‘family.’
